About Paul Rochon

Dr. Paul Rochon is a cognitive neuroscientist specializing in sleep, states of consciousness, and human performance under pressure. He holds a PhD in Cognitive Science on sleep and circadian rhythms from the University of Bordeaux 2 in France, a Master's in Cognitive Sciences (neurosciences, psychology, ergonomics, epistemology) from the same university, and a Master's in Cellular Biology and Physiology with a focus on neurosciences from the University of Bordeaux 1.

A former professional rugby player, Rochon has worked in sleep care and research for more than 15 years. He is the founder of Engineering Sleep, a consultancy that builds tailored recovery programs for athletes, businesses, and individuals, addressing sleep disorders, circadian disruption, jet lag, and insomnia. Since March 2023 he has headed the Raffles Sleep Centre at Raffles Hospital Beijing, one of the first integrated sleep centres in the Raffles Medical Group in China, where he also leads the Mental Health Department. The centre combines sleep monitoring and diagnostics with multidisciplinary treatment across dental, physiotherapy, and general practice teams.

Beyond his clinical work, Rochon is certified in hypnotherapy by the American Hypnosis Association, holds a certificate in cognitive linguistics from the University of Mons in Belgium, and a certification in social cognition from the Military Academy of Lisbon. He is a member of scientific societies including the French Society for Sleep Research and Medicine (SFRMS), the European Society for Cognitive and Affective Neuroscience (ESCAN), the National Academy of Neuropsychology (NAN), and the Cognitive Science Society. His teaching and lectures cover sleep engineering, chronotypes, chrono-psychology, and cognitive performance.
